“…diazoketones, N-substituted phthalimidines, selenides, furans, phosphates, and for N-oxidation. 10 mCPBA can be prepared by the reaction of m-chlorobenzoyl chloride with H 2 O 2 in the presence of MgSO 4 $7H 2 O, aqueous NaOH and dioxane (Scheme 1). 11 mCPBA is easy to handle, ammable, and hygroscopic, and pure mCPBA is shock-sensitive and can deagrate.…”

“…Moreover, it is potentially explosive beyond 85% purity and exhibits 1% degradation per year at room temperature. 10 It is interesting to note that 85% mCPBA is not shock-sensitive, but it should be stored in a refrigerator in a tightly closed container. mCPBA irritates the mucous membranes, respiratory tract, eyes and skin.…”
